Output 574fadad7182c30b37c06f77174a5e4fbe19797579cfb9fce5a9b994112a69b7:7

value
10484857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24a668cf2e8211a43f418661a60ba82a277cd681 OP_EQUALVERIFY OP_CHECKSIG
address
14LngEbr3xxpMnouEC1wPynzpbYYVgw2zA
transaction
574fadad7182c30b37c06f77174a5e4fbe19797579cfb9fce5a9b994112a69b7
spent
true